Grok 4 vs MiniMax M2.5
A detailed comparison of Grok 4 (xAI) and MiniMax M2.5 (MiniMax) across pricing, performance, and features.
Pricing Comparison
| Metric | Grok 4 | MiniMax M2.5 |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Input / 1M tokens | $3.00 | $0.30 | -90% |
| Output / 1M tokens | $15.00 | $1.20 | -92% |
| Context window | 128K | 200K | — |
| Max output | 16.384K | 128K | — |

Grok 4 Strengths
- ✓Built-in web search and real-time data
- ✓Strong reasoning
- ✓$25 free credits for new users
Grok 4 Weaknesses
- ✗Premium pricing for its benchmark tier
- ✗Additional charges for tool invocations ($2.50-$5/1K calls)
- ✗Smaller ecosystem than OpenAI/Anthropic
MiniMax M2.5 Strengths
- ✓Frontier quality at budget pricing ($0.30/$1.20)
- ✓80.2% SWE-Bench Verified — among the best
- ✓Open-source (MIT) with 10B active params — easy to run
MiniMax M2.5 Weaknesses
- ✗Text-only — no vision or audio
- ✗No tool-use support
- ✗Newer provider — smaller ecosystem
